protected void btnKaydet_Click(object sender, EventArgs e)
        {
            int Firma = Convert.ToInt32(Request.QueryString["Firma"]);
            int ID    = Convert.ToInt32(Request.QueryString["ID"]);

            using (admaticEntities con = new admaticEntities())
            {
                if (Firma != 0)
                {
                    Faturalar myFatura = new Faturalar();

                    myFatura.Aciklama = txtAciklama.Text.Trim();
                    myFatura.Etiket   = txtEtiket.Text.Trim();
                    myFatura.FaturaDuzenlenmeTarihi = Convert.ToDateTime(dpFDT.Text.Trim());
                    myFatura.FaturaSeriNo           = txtSeriNo.Text.Trim();
                    myFatura.FaturaSiraNo           = txtSiraNo.Text.Trim();
                    myFatura.FaturaTutar            = Convert.ToDecimal(txtTutar.Text.Trim());
                    myFatura.FaturaVade             = Convert.ToInt32(txtVade.Text.Trim());
                    myFatura.MusteriID           = Firma;
                    myFatura.OlusturulmaTarihi   = DateTime.Now;
                    myFatura.ReklamHizmetBilgisi = txtRHB.Text.Trim();
                    myFatura.Meblag      = Convert.ToDecimal(txtTutar.Text.Trim());
                    myFatura.IslemTuruID = Convert.ToInt32(drpIslemTuru.SelectedValue);

                    con.Faturalar.Add(myFatura);
                    con.SaveChanges();
                }
                else if (ID != 0)
                {
                    Faturalar myFatura = new Faturalar();
                    myFatura = con.Faturalar.Where(x => x.ID == ID).FirstOrDefault();

                    if (myFatura != null)
                    {
                        myFatura.Aciklama = txtAciklama.Text.Trim();
                        myFatura.Etiket   = txtEtiket.Text.Trim();
                        myFatura.FaturaDuzenlenmeTarihi = Convert.ToDateTime(dpFDT.Text.Trim());
                        myFatura.ReklamHizmetBilgisi    = txtRHB.Text.Trim();
                        myFatura.FaturaSeriNo           = txtSeriNo.Text.Trim();
                        myFatura.FaturaSiraNo           = txtSiraNo.Text.Trim();
                        myFatura.FaturaTutar            = Convert.ToDecimal(txtTutar.Text.Trim());
                        myFatura.FaturaVade             = Convert.ToInt32(txtVade.Text.Trim());
                        myFatura.Meblag      = Convert.ToDecimal(txtTutar.Text.Trim());
                        myFatura.IslemTuruID = Convert.ToInt32(drpIslemTuru.SelectedValue);

                        con.SaveChanges();
                    }
                }
            }
        }
        protected void btnKaydet_Click(object sender, EventArgs e)
        {
            int ID = Convert.ToInt32(Request.QueryString["ID"] == "" ? "0" : Request.QueryString["ID"]);

            using (admaticEntities con = new admaticEntities())
            {
                if (ID != 0)
                {
                    Musteriler myMusteriler = new Musteriler();
                    myMusteriler = con.Musteriler.Where(x => x.ID == ID).FirstOrDefault();

                    if (myMusteriler != null)
                    {
                        myMusteriler.FirmaUnvan   = txtFirmaUnvani.Text.Trim();
                        myMusteriler.KisaAd       = txtKisaAd.Text.Trim();
                        myMusteriler.VergiNo      = txtVergiNo.Text.Trim();
                        myMusteriler.VergiDairesi = txtVergiDairesi.Text.Trim();
                        myMusteriler.YetkiliKisi  = txtYetkiliKisi.Text.Trim();
                        myMusteriler.TelNo        = txtTelNo.Text.Trim().Replace("(", "").Replace(")", "").Replace(" ", "");;
                        myMusteriler.Mail         = txtMail.Text.Trim();
                        myMusteriler.Adres        = txtAdres.Text.Trim();

                        con.SaveChanges();
                    }
                }

                else
                {
                    Musteriler myMusteri = new Musteriler();
                    myMusteri.FirmaUnvan        = txtFirmaUnvani.Text.Trim();
                    myMusteri.KisaAd            = txtKisaAd.Text.Trim();
                    myMusteri.VergiNo           = txtVergiNo.Text.Trim();
                    myMusteri.VergiDairesi      = txtVergiDairesi.Text.Trim();
                    myMusteri.Adres             = txtAdres.Text.Trim();
                    myMusteri.YetkiliKisi       = txtYetkiliKisi.Text.Trim();
                    myMusteri.TelNo             = txtTelNo.Text.Trim().Replace("(", "").Replace(")", "").Replace(" ", "");
                    myMusteri.Mail              = txtMail.Text.Trim();
                    myMusteri.INUSE             = true;
                    myMusteri.OlusturulmaTarihi = DateTime.Now;

                    con.Musteriler.Add(myMusteri);
                    con.SaveChanges();
                }
            }
        }
Exemplo n.º 3
0
        protected void rptFaturalar_ItemCommand(object source, RepeaterCommandEventArgs e)
        {
            if (e.CommandName == "Sil")
            {
                int ID = Convert.ToInt32(((Button)e.Item.FindControl("btnSil")).CommandArgument);

                using (admaticEntities con = new admaticEntities())
                {
                    Faturalar myFatura = con.Faturalar.Where(x => x.ID == ID).FirstOrDefault();
                    if (myFatura != null)
                    {
                        con.Faturalar.Remove(myFatura);
                        con.SaveChanges();

                        Bindings();
                    }
                }
            }
        }
        protected void rptFirma_ItemCommand(object source, RepeaterCommandEventArgs e)
        {
            if (e.CommandName == "Sil")
            {
                int ID = Convert.ToInt32(((Button)e.Item.FindControl("btnSil")).CommandArgument);

                using (admaticEntities con = new admaticEntities())
                {
                    Musteriler myMusteriler = con.Musteriler.Where(x => x.ID == ID).FirstOrDefault();
                    if (myMusteriler != null)
                    {
                        myMusteriler.INUSE = false;
                        con.SaveChanges();

                        Bindings();
                    }
                }
            }
        }
Exemplo n.º 5
0
        protected void rptDuzenle_ItemCommand(object source, RepeaterCommandEventArgs e)
        {
            if (e.CommandName == "DuzenleKaydet")
            {
                int ID = Convert.ToInt32(((Button)e.Item.FindControl("btnDuzenleKaydet")).CommandArgument);

                TextBox Aciklama = (TextBox)e.Item.FindControl("txtDAciklama");
                TextBox Etiket   = (TextBox)e.Item.FindControl("txtDEtiket");
                TextBox FaturaDuzenlenmeTarihi = (TextBox)e.Item.FindControl("txtDFDT");
                TextBox ReklamHizmetBilgisi    = (TextBox)e.Item.FindControl("txtDRHB");
                TextBox FaturaSeriNo           = (TextBox)e.Item.FindControl("txtDSeriNo");
                TextBox FaturaSiraNo           = (TextBox)e.Item.FindControl("txtDSiraNo");
                TextBox FaturaTutar            = (TextBox)e.Item.FindControl("txtDTutar");
                TextBox FaturaVade             = (TextBox)e.Item.FindControl("txtDVade");

                using (admaticEntities con = new admaticEntities())
                {
                    Faturalar myFatura = new Faturalar();
                    myFatura = con.Faturalar.Where(x => x.ID == ID).FirstOrDefault();

                    if (myFatura != null)
                    {
                        myFatura.Aciklama = Aciklama.Text.Trim();
                        myFatura.Etiket   = Etiket.Text.Trim();
                        myFatura.FaturaDuzenlenmeTarihi = Convert.ToDateTime(FaturaDuzenlenmeTarihi.Text.Trim());
                        myFatura.ReklamHizmetBilgisi    = ReklamHizmetBilgisi.Text.Trim();
                        myFatura.FaturaSeriNo           = FaturaSeriNo.Text.Trim();
                        myFatura.FaturaSiraNo           = FaturaSiraNo.Text.Trim();
                        myFatura.FaturaTutar            = Convert.ToDecimal(FaturaTutar.Text.Trim());
                        myFatura.FaturaVade             = Convert.ToInt32(FaturaVade.Text.Trim());

                        con.SaveChanges();

                        Bindings();
                    }
                }
            }
        }
        protected void rptDuzenle_ItemCommand(object source, RepeaterCommandEventArgs e)
        {
            if (e.CommandName == "DuzenleKaydet")
            {
                int ID = Convert.ToInt32(((Button)e.Item.FindControl("btnDuzenleKaydet")).CommandArgument);

                TextBox FirmaUnvan   = (TextBox)e.Item.FindControl("txtDFirmaUnvan");
                TextBox KisaAd       = (TextBox)e.Item.FindControl("txtDKisaAd");
                TextBox VergiNo      = (TextBox)e.Item.FindControl("txtDVergiNo");
                TextBox VergiDairesi = (TextBox)e.Item.FindControl("txtDVergiDairesi");
                TextBox YetkiliKisi  = (TextBox)e.Item.FindControl("txtDYetkiliKisi");
                TextBox TelNo        = (TextBox)e.Item.FindControl("txtDTelNo");
                TextBox Mail         = (TextBox)e.Item.FindControl("txtDMail");
                TextBox Adres        = (TextBox)e.Item.FindControl("txtDAdres");

                using (admaticEntities con = new admaticEntities())
                {
                    Musteriler myMusteriler = new Musteriler();
                    myMusteriler = con.Musteriler.Where(x => x.ID == ID).FirstOrDefault();

                    if (myMusteriler != null)
                    {
                        myMusteriler.FirmaUnvan   = FirmaUnvan.Text.Trim();
                        myMusteriler.KisaAd       = KisaAd.Text.Trim();
                        myMusteriler.VergiNo      = VergiNo.Text.Trim();
                        myMusteriler.VergiDairesi = VergiDairesi.Text.Trim();
                        myMusteriler.YetkiliKisi  = YetkiliKisi.Text.Trim();
                        myMusteriler.TelNo        = TelNo.Text.Trim().Replace("(", "").Replace(")", "").Replace(" ", "");;
                        myMusteriler.Mail         = Mail.Text.Trim();
                        myMusteriler.Adres        = Adres.Text.Trim();

                        con.SaveChanges();

                        Bindings();
                    }
                }
            }
        }